Code Llama-34b-Instruct-hf:新一代代码生成模型的突破与更新
在人工智能领域,代码生成模型的发展日新月异,每一次的版本更新都意味着功能的增强和性能的提升。Code Llama-34b-Instruct-hf,作为Code Llama家族中的最新成员,不仅在代码合成和理解上表现出色,更在安全性上做出了重要突破。本文将详细介绍这一新版本的主要特性、升级指南以及注意事项,帮助开发者更好地理解和利用这一强大工具。
新版本概览
Code Llama-34b-Instruct-hf版本号为34B,于2023年发布。此次更新带来了多项重要改进,包括增强的指令跟随能力、更大的输入上下文支持以及零样本指令跟随能力,使得模型在代码生成任务中更加高效和准确。
主要新特性
特性一:功能介绍
Code Llama-34b-Instruct-hf模型基于Llama 2架构,采用了优化的Transformer架构,支持代码完成和指令/聊天功能。与前一版本相比,该模型在代码生成和理解方面的表现更加出色,特别是在Python语言的处理上。
特性二:改进说明
- 增强的指令跟随能力:模型能够更好地理解和执行用户的指令,生成更加符合预期的代码。
- 支持大输入上下文:模型能够处理长达100k tokens的输入,这意味着更复杂的代码片段也可以被处理。
- 零样本指令跟随:无需特定数据集,模型可以直接根据用户指令生成代码。
特性三:新增组件
在原有基础上,Code Llama-34b-Instruct-hf增加了专门针对Python的变体Code Llama-34b-Python-hf,以及针对指令跟随和更安全部署的Code Llama-34b-Instruct-hf。
升级指南
为了确保平稳升级,以下指南供开发者参考:
备份和兼容性
在升级前,建议备份当前的模型和数据,确保在升级过程中出现任何问题时可以恢复到原始状态。同时,检查现有代码与新版本的兼容性。
升级步骤
- 安装transformers库和accelerate库。
- 根据需要,从Hugging Face模型库下载新版本的模型。
- 更新代码以适配新模型的功能和API。
注意事项
已知问题
目前已知的问题是,模型在某些复杂的代码生成任务中可能会产生不准确的结果。开发者在使用时需要对此类情况进行评估和测试。
反馈渠道
如果在使用过程中遇到任何问题或建议,可以通过Meta官方提供的反馈渠道进行反馈,以帮助模型不断优化。
结论
Code Llama-34b-Instruct-hf的发布为代码生成领域带来了新的突破。我们鼓励开发者及时更新到最新版本,以充分利用新版本带来的功能和性能提升。同时,我们也提供全面的支持和信息,以确保开发者在使用过程中的顺利。
通过不断的技术创新和安全优化,Code Llama-34b-Instruct-hf将继续为开发者和研究人员提供强大的代码生成工具。让我们一起期待未来的发展,共同推动人工智能技术的进步。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考



